Makes 3 good sized pancakes
Ingredients:
-1cup Pancake Mix Complete (the just add water kind)
-1/2cup Milk
-1 Egg
-1inch Vegetable Oil
Directions:
Add an inch of thickness of vegetable oil to a sauce pan.
Get the oil to reach 350-360 degrees.
Mix the rest of the ingredients into a bowl and pour into a squirt bottle.

If you don't have a squirt bottle, you can use a zip lock bag and cut the edge
so that you can squeeze the batter into the oil.
You want squeeze batter in a circular motion close to the oil.
Fry for 20-30 seconds on each side until golden brown.

Transfer onto a paper towel with a slotted spoon to drain the excessive oil.
And thats it! Add whatever toppings you may like. I added powdered sugar, chopped up strawberries, and strawberry cheesecake flavored ice cream-yum!
